... N7 WOOL AIND TRADE MARKETS. I -. - . ?? - ~ ~ The public sales of Colonial Wools were brought to a close on Monday evening. The best prices paid were, for Australian (snow white) 29 4&d per lb; other good samples 2s 26d per lb. Van Dieman's Land has realised Is lid per lb., Port Phillip Is lid per lb, Snow River ls 4id per lb, and New Zealand wools Is 3d per lb. Up- on the whole, it is ...

YORK MERCHANTS' COMPANY

... j YORK M:ERCHANTS' COMPANY. I PRESENTATION OF THE FREEDOM OF THE COM- PANY TO G. HUDSON, ESQ., M.P. On Monday'last the usual Michaelmas court of the Ancient Company of Merchant Adventurers of the city of York, was held at their Hall, in Fossgate. In addi- tion to the members of the company a numerous and in- fluential party were invited to a public breakfast, which was served up by Mr. Jackson ...
